How to Keep Cockroaches and Roaches Out of Your Home:

Bugs like cockroaches and roaches in the house don’t always mean that you don’t clean up after yourself. Most of the time, these bugs get into homes through other means, like high humidity. They enjoy this way of life and the heat. But don’t worry! Natural ways to clean up around the house can keep cockroaches away.

Dusts and pesticides can be put outside the front door, next to window frames, or on window sills. These can keep these bugs away, which is very helpful. But for now, we’ll show you some simple natural choices.

Putting vinegar spray in important places might work. That’s right, this plant naturally keeps bugs away, and it does a good job. There are two ways to use vines. Putting a jar of vinegar in front of the door or on different window sills is the first way.

Water and white vinegar mixed together could also be used to clean the floors, porches, and front door. These bugs will be very careful not to get into your house. This thing must be used every day to clean the floors.

Once more, bay leaves can help keep cockroaches out of your home. After that, just put these leaves in front of your door or on different window frames. Bugs will stay away from bay leaves because they smell so bad.

Bay leaves

You can also use baking soda and sugar to keep these bugs away. If you mix these two things with water, you can make a paste that you can put outside the house in certain spots.

Cockroaches are drawn to sugar, but baking soda turns them into poison right away and kills them.

Finally, let’s talk about a different natural choice. You can clean the area around doors and windows with a spray bottle full of water and Marseille soap. Bugs won’t come into your house because of the smell.
